Output 6422907094c97e44ed5550a66078792b5e24d546e9067b5aee854ff9f8978d07:0

value
835292
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ff5c3cb3187a3202e7f3a0a3596b3a473136d73f OP_EQUALVERIFY OP_CHECKSIG
address
1QHDofUYDq1diJgUDaMFYVBrARH254WuT8
transaction
6422907094c97e44ed5550a66078792b5e24d546e9067b5aee854ff9f8978d07
spent
true